Distance

The distance between Nacka Municipality and Gustavsberg is approximately 15 kilometers (9 miles).

How to Reach

There are several ways to reach Gustavsberg from Nacka Municipality:

  • By bus: Take bus 474 from Nacka Forum to Gustavsberg Centrum. The journey takes about 30 minutes.
  • By ferry: Take the ferry from Nybroplan in Stockholm to Gustavsberg. The journey takes about 50 minutes.
  • By car: Drive along Värmdövägen (road 222) towards Gustavsberg. The journey takes about 20 minutes.

Where to Go

Gustavsberg is a small town with a lot to offer visitors. Here are some of the top attractions:

  • Gustavsberg Porslinsfabrik: A porcelain factory that has been producing high-quality porcelain since 1825. You can take a guided tour of the factory and see how the porcelain is made.
  • Gustavsbergs Konsthall: An art gallery that exhibits contemporary art from both Swedish and international artists.
  • Gustavsbergsbadet: A popular swimming spot with a sandy beach, a diving platform, and a sauna.
